Ethnobotanical study of wild edible plants in Metema and Quara districts, Northwestern Ethiopia.

Background: Wild edible plants (WEPs) are vital to enhance food security and generate income. Despite Ethiopia's vast area and cultural diversity, there remains a need for further investigation of WEPs. Therefore, this study aimed to document WEPs, and the indigenous knowledge associated with them in the Metema and Quara districts of north-western Ethiopia.

Methods: Data on WEPs were collected through semi-structured interviews with 396 informants, guided field walks, focus group discussions, and market surveys. The data were analyzed using preference ranking, priority ranking, direct matrix ranking, and Jaccard's index.

Results: We documented 51 WEPs that were distributed among 26 families and 39 genera. Fabaceae was the most represented family with eight species. Trees accounted for 49% of WEPs and were primarily consumed by their fruits (57%). Local communities usually consume these plants raw as a supplementary food, although some require processing. Of the recorded WEPs, 94.1% had multipurpose uses, in addition to nutrition. The main threats to WEPs availability were agricultural land expansion, fuelwood harvest, and construction use.

Conclusions: WEPs play a crucial role in enhancing food security, nutrition, and income generation for local communities. However, they are facing increasing threats from human activity. Therefore, sustainable utilization, conservation efforts, and collaboration among stakeholders are necessary for the future use of WEPs. Furthermore, a nutritional composition assessment is recommended for the most promising WEPs.
